From: Attila Molnar Date: Mon, 17 Mar 2014 10:04:22 +0000 (+0100) Subject: m_connectban Don't depend on the definition of clonemap X-Git-Url: https://git.netwichtig.de/gitweb/?a=commitdiff_plain;h=869fd6ca2822ef45ad7c3939b9ab7418200daf3e;p=user%2Fhenk%2Fcode%2Finspircd.git m_connectban Don't depend on the definition of clonemap --- diff --git a/src/modules/m_connectban.cpp b/src/modules/m_connectban.cpp index 59b8f2d36..fcb4b09ed 100644 --- a/src/modules/m_connectban.cpp +++ b/src/modules/m_connectban.cpp @@ -22,7 +22,8 @@ class ModuleConnectBan : public Module { - clonemap connects; + typedef std::map ConnectMap; + ConnectMap connects; unsigned int threshold; unsigned int banduration; unsigned int ipv4_cidr; @@ -52,7 +53,6 @@ class ModuleConnectBan : public Module return; int range = 32; - clonemap::iterator i; switch (u->client_sa.sa.sa_family) { @@ -65,7 +65,7 @@ class ModuleConnectBan : public Module } irc::sockets::cidr_mask mask(u->client_sa, range); - i = connects.find(mask); + ConnectMap::iterator i = connects.find(mask); if (i != connects.end()) {